While Rosa Park’s effort certainly took courage her refusal to give up her seat was planned. She was considered more media palatable than a predecessor who spontaneously did the same months earlier. There were other women in previous years who did similar.
It’s fitting that Obama would honor her rather than these other courageous women who protested independently.
Yes, it was a planned event, but that doesn't mean it didn't take courage. After all, on the same day, there were hundreds of thousands of blacks who went to the back of the bus like they always did, and hundreds of thousands of whites who thought that's the way it should be.
